Munster secure services of loosehead prop

CONTRACT EXTENSION: Munster has announced a two-year contract extension for loosehead prop Josh Wycherley.

A graduate of the Munster Rugby Academy, the 25-year-old has already made 66 appearances for the province having made his debut against Cardiff in 2020.

Wycherley came up through the ranks at Bantry Bay RFC and Cistercian College Roscrea and joined the Academy in 2018, playing his AIL rugby with Young Munster RFC.

He starred in the Ireland U20s’ Grand Slam-winning Six Nations campaign in 2019 along with Craig Casey and John Hodnett, and also featured prominently in that summer’s World Rugby U20 Championship.

Wycherley made his Champions Cup debut against Harlequins in December 2020 before making his first European start in the memorable away win over Clermont Auvergne the following week.

The 2021/22 season saw Wycherley establish himself as a key member of the squad and he scored two tries in 19 appearances.

He featured for Emerging Ireland on their tour to South Africa in September 2022 and went on to enjoy his best season yet.

The young loosehead made 21 appearances over the campaign as Munster clinched the URC title, featuring in the quarterfinal, semifinal and grand Final victories.

Wycherley featured in 15 games last season, including all Champions Cup games.

ADVERTISEMENT

He played in the first two games of this season but sustained a neck injury in October.

He returned to team training this week ahead of Saturday’s URC clash against Scarlets at Thomond Park.
